if you think that the game is to hard, read these tips
*spoiler alert*
1. try playing “book of mages; the chaotic period” first. it is much simpler and easier
2.use the high attack and low attack higher magics as your first two higher magics.
3. ignore defense at the very beginning of the game. for some tribes, it is just not required. it fits into ice lands strategies very well though
3. dark robes are esier then white robes.
4. chaos desert is the esiest. max out high attack, low attack, and high attack and low attack higher magics. (upgrade health and manna abit while you are at it)after that, get the clan special magic that allows you to create even more attacking bolts
4. after you get high and low attack higher magics, counter attack higher magics are good for applying special effects.
5. explore cities and fight in the arena instead of mana cave.
mana cave gives one skill point, fights give one skill point if you lose, and two if you win.
